The Opportunity:
Ob Hospitalist Group is seeking experienced and dynamic OB/GYN physicians to join our clinical leadership team as a Market Medical Director. In this role, you will focus on clinical operations, new program starts, clinical leadership, hospital relationships, and business development support. You will collaborate with our clinical leadership team to ensure quality program delivery that meets both the company's and hospitals' clinical and operational objectives. The role requires working at least five (5) 24-hour hospitalist shifts per scheduling block and travel as needed to address operational priorities at assigned regional programs.
Key responsibilities include overseeing our hospitalist services at assigned hospital programs, participating in new program meetings, conducting clinical interviews, and supporting hospital relationships by communicating regularly with hospital clinical leadership. Additionally, you will provide clinical leadership for business development efforts and ensure a smooth transition from sales to operations. Ideal candidates are board-certified OB/GYN physicians with proven leadership skills, excellent communication abilities, and the capacity to build strong stakeholder relationships.
